All Heads Of SCO Member States Intend To Take Part In Astana Summit - Kazakh President


(MENAFN- Trend News Agency) ASTANA, Kazakhstan, March 28. All heads ofstate of the Shanghai Cooperation Organization (SCO) intend to takepart in the organization's summit in Astana, Kazakhstan's PresidentKassym-Jomart Tokayev said during a meeting with SCOSecretary-General Zhang Ming on the sidelines of the Boao Forum forAsia (BFA), Trend reports via Akorda.

"We must work closely together because the Astana Summit isextremely important, given the current geopolitical situation. Thewhole world will be watching the course of the summit, itsdecisions, and its negotiations. As the host country, Kazakhstanwill do everything possible to ensure the summit is successful," henoted.

Zhang Min pointed out Kazakhstan's significant contribution todeveloping the organization's potential.

"I highly appreciate Kazakhstan's tremendous efforts as thechairing country, as well as the special attention you pay toimproving the SCO's activities. We expect the summit in Astana tobe very successful," the secretary general added.

Meanwhile, the upcoming summit of the heads of SCO member stateswill be held in Astana on July 3–4. The summit will be dedicated tothe theme“Strengthening multilateral dialogue - striving forsustainable peace and development”.
